Oyo State Governor Seyi Makinde has issued a stern warning to politicians against attempting to manipulate the 2027 governorship election in the state. In a video statement released on Monday, Governor Makinde cautioned that any attempts to rig the polls would be met with fierce resistance, stating that those involved would be dealt with accordingly.
The governor emphasized that the voters in Oyo State have become more politically aware and will not tolerate any form of manipulation. With his term set to end soon, Governor Makinde has already begun preparations for the transition process. He noted that the choice of his successor lies solely with the people of Oyo State, rather than political godfathers or individuals claiming entitlement.
Governor Makinde’s warning comes as the state prepares for the 2027 election, which is expected to be highly contested. The governor advised those considering election manipulation to reconsider their plans, emphasizing that the people of Oyo State are now more informed and will not be swayed by political gimmicks.
This is not the first time Governor Makinde has spoken out on the issue of election integrity. In recent months, he has consistently stated that the decision on who succeeds him will be made by the people of Oyo State, rather than external influences. His comments are seen as an effort to reassure voters of his commitment to free and fair elections.
